Turning Working Clamp Types Described

Understanding different kinds of lathe working holder is essential for getting ideal machining output. Common styles include standard holders, which general-purpose applications; multi-sided holders, providing increased grip and firmness; and offset holders, enabling of offsetting the cutting point. In addition, you will see specific holders made for specific processes, such as cutting grooves or threading. Choosing some right holder significantly affects workpiece precision here and cutting life.

Choosing the Right Turning Tool Holder

Selecting the appropriate facing tool clamp is hugely vital for guaranteeing maximum efficiency and maximizing insert duration . Many factors need to be evaluated , including machine's spindle size , the type of insert being applied, and your specific machining task .

  • Consider machine's abilities .
  • Assess a needed rigidity.
  • Match the holder to the tool's shape .
Failing to perform so can lead to chatter , diminished quality, and rapid cutter breakdown .
